Core Viewpoint - The article highlights a critical medical case where an 11-month-old infant, Xiao Yuan, suffered severe head trauma after falling from a stroller, leading to a life-saving emergency surgery at Zhongshan University Affiliated Seventh Hospital in Shenzhen. Group 1: Incident Overview - Xiao Yuan fell from a stroller and suffered a significant head injury, resulting in a loss of consciousness within half an hour [2] - The parents rushed Xiao Yuan to the hospital, where doctors identified a dangerous sign of brain injury: a dilated pupil [2] - A CT scan revealed a massive subdural hematoma with a blood volume of 100 milliliters, causing severe brain displacement and a critical brain herniation [2] Group 2: Emergency Response - The hospital activated a green channel for emergency treatment, and surgery was initiated within one hour of arrival [3] - The surgical team aimed to quickly remove the hematoma and relieve pressure on the brain to protect the at-risk brain tissue [3] Group 3: Surgical Challenges and Success - The surgery was particularly challenging due to Xiao Yuan's age and small blood volume of less than 800 milliliters, requiring extreme precision [5] - The operation was completed successfully, with the dilated pupil returning to normal size and the immediate threat of brain herniation being mitigated [5] Group 4: Post-Surgery Recovery - Following surgery, Xiao Yuan was transferred to the Pediatric Intensive Care Unit (PICU) for further treatment [6] - The medical team implemented a multidisciplinary treatment plan to manage potential complications such as brain edema and elevated intracranial pressure [6] - By January 5, Xiao Yuan's pupil size normalized, and by January 11, he was able to breathe independently after being removed from the ventilator [8] Group 5: Medical Insights and Recommendations - The article emphasizes the importance of the first hour post-injury as the "golden hour" for treatment, where timely medical intervention significantly increases recovery chances [9] - Parents are advised to ensure infants are securely strapped in strollers to prevent falls, especially for those who can crawl [9]
